Atl Deli Chen - Decatur

Grocery, In-store Pick-up, Delis
2000 Candler Rd, Decatur, GA 30032, United States
Dishes: 62

Atl Deli Chen

4 / 5 of 63 Reviews
Phone
+14042869989
Address
2000 Candler Rd, Decatur, GA 30032, United States

Opening Hours

  • Monday
    11:00 -21:30
  • Tuesday
    11:00 -21:30
  • Wednesday
    11:00 -21:30
  • Thursday
    11:00 -21:30
  • Friday
    11:00 -22:30
  • Saturday
    11:00 -22:30
  • Sunday
    12:00 -21:00

Amenities

Delivery
Accepts Credit Cards
Wheelchair Accessible

Reserve now

Feedback

★ 4 / 5 of 63 Reviews

The average evaluation for Atl Deli Chen is 4, which means that the guests have a very high opinion of this place.

What La'Conya Mahone likes about Atl Deli Chen:
First time visiting the deli and everything was good. From the price, the taste of food, and the amount of food that I received. I will be saving the location and coming back, whenever I am in town!!! I most definitely recommend!!! View all feedback.

What Marcus Harris doesn't like about Atl Deli Chen:
I used to like going here, but not anymore as of today. I ordered just two ranch and the cashier(owner) threw the ranch on the counter. Very disrespectful.Food: 1/5 View all feedback.

The fried okra great. The gyro had 3 little paper thin slices of lamb. Never again.

christy-437

Surprisingly, the Deli prep salad w/ fish was great!Food: 3/5

marquia

Menu Items

More information

QR-code link to the menu

Related Restaurants

Fast & Simple Download Menulist App now